Moxy Banff resulted from a 30 million dollar makeover of Banff’s first commercial motor hotel, The Voyager Inn, originally constructed in 1964. Moxy Banff is a family-friendly hotel in Banff with a bold mid-century design anchored in the centre by Bar Moxy and flanked on both sides by expansive rundle stone walls and unique precast guest wings that float over the parkades. The guest experience starts with a trip back in time as you enter the hotel to check in at Bar Moxy. Lit by an upside-down bear wearing headphones, the check-in experience sets the tone for the fun ahead as every guest receives a complimentary cocktail. The bar evokes a retro ski vibe with its racetrack design and chairlift-inspired liquor baskets.Bar Moxy’s doors open right onto the courtyard, a fun social space perfect for lounging by the fire or taking a dip in the hot pools. Hungry fun seekers will enjoy delicious apre’s and all-day menu from Bar Moxy’s fully restored ‘66 VW food truck.

Located in the heart of Banff National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, the historic Fairmont Banff Springs stands as landmark in the picturesque alpine town of Banff, Alberta. Canada's - Castle in the Rockies - has been providing legendary hospitality for more than 125 years. This year-round luxury mountain resort offers a championship golf course during the summer, unparalleled skiing in the winter, the European-style Fairmont Spa, authentically local dining experiences and breathtaking views.
